#34e992 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#34e992 is composed of 20.4% red, 91.4%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 37.3%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 151.2 degrees, a saturation of 80.4% and a lightness of 55.9%. #34e992 color hex could be obtained by blending #68ffff with #00d325. Closest websafe color is: #33ff99.

#34e992 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#34e992 has RGB values of R:52, G:233, B:146 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0, Y:0.37,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 3467666.

Shades and Tints of #34e992
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010905 is the darkest color, while #f7fef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#34e992
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b928f is the less saturated color, while #23fa93 is the most saturated one.
